#092b2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#092b2c is composed of 3.5% red, 16.9%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.5% cyan, 2.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 181.7 degrees, a saturation of 66% and a lightness of 10.4%. #092b2c color hex could be obtained by blending #125658 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#092b2c color description : Very dark (mostly black) cyan.
#092b2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#092b2c has RGB values of R:9, G:43,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.8,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.83. Its decimal value is 600876.

Shades and Tints of #092b2c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b0b is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#092b2c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#191c1c is the less saturated color, while #013334 is the most saturated one.
